Transaction 813a31c60589fd3786c8f7ff661a68d6b22ae925df73cedf67a432ca88b9862c
1 Input
1 Output
-
813a31c60589fd3786c8f7ff661a68d6b22ae925df73cedf67a432ca88b9862c:0
- value
- 3997946
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 30b060ef12331a9684765ac55a28a3ab01250f38 OP_EQUAL
- address
- 368Tekjo3uFmGERe9Voj3vZLmG6oHjUZAQ